Re withheld tax

Khushboo

12 May 2020  
A Ltd is a game developing company. the games have been purchased by people outside India, so the amt is in US $... also withheld tax @ 15 % has been deducted from the amount of sale of games.
the actual invoice is as under-

gross revenue $ 785.22
(-) pmt processor fees $ 54.29
(-) cut $ 38.52
(-) adj. $ 3
(-) withheld tax (15%) $103.41
owed to you $ 586

so whether a Ltd can claim the above withheld tax in its ITR?
I mean whether the above withheld tax has to be treated like TDS in the books ?
also please provide if any reference is available for above query